Output 38a6693e61ffed2396412531d79aeda482ce144148daa34171251c98ca19bc2e: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 d51b053a2ec87f0e7c85c6f29c5908dbbf151fb3
address
tb1q65ds2w3weplsuly9cmefckggmwl328anpwyj3q
transaction
38a6693e61ffed2396412531d79aeda482ce144148daa34171251c98ca19bc2e